Why Consider Replacing Your Garage Door in Millville?
Several factors might indicate it's time for a garage door installation rather than repeated repairs. Recognizing these signs early can save you time, money, and frustration in the long run.
- Significant Damage: Accidents happen, and severe damage from impacts or weather events can compromise the entire structure of the door, making repair difficult or impossible.
- Age and Wear: Garage doors have a lifespan, typically 15-30 years depending on maintenance and quality. Older doors often lack modern safety features, insulation, and aesthetic appeal.
- Frequent Malfunctions: If your door constantly sticks, makes excessive noise, or requires frequent Garage Door Repair, the cost of ongoing fixes can quickly outweigh the investment in a new, reliable door.
- Outdated Aesthetics: An old or unfashionable garage door can significantly detract from your home's curb appeal and resale value. Replacing it is one of the most effective home improvement projects for boosting appearance.
- Poor Insulation: Many older garage doors offer minimal insulation, leading to significant energy loss and increased heating/cooling costs if your garage is attached or insulated.
- Safety Concerns: Modern garage doors include advanced safety features like automatic reversal systems that older models may lack, posing a risk to people and property.

Choosing the Right New Garage Door
Selecting a new garage door involves considering several factors that impact both its function and appearance. We offer guidance on popular options suitable for Millville homes:
-  Materials:- Steel: Durable, low-maintenance, and available in many styles and colors. Can be insulated for energy efficiency.
- Wood: Offers classic beauty and warmth, highly customizable. Requires more maintenance than steel.
- Composite (Wood Look): Provides the look of wood without the maintenance, resistant to rot and insects. Often made with recycled materials.
- Aluminum: Lightweight and rust-resistant, often used for modern designs with glass panels. Can be less durable against dents than steel.
- Vinyl: Highly durable, low-maintenance, and resistant to dents and rust. Limited color options.
 
- Styles: From traditional raised panel designs common in many Millville neighborhoods to carriage house styles that evoke a classic barn look or sleek modern doors with clean lines and glass, the style should complement your home's architecture.
- Insulation (R-Value): Insulation is key for comfort and energy savings, especially in areas with four distinct seasons like West Virginia. R-value measures a door's resistance to thermal flow. Higher R-values mean better insulation. An insulated door keeps your garage warmer in winter and cooler in summer, protecting contents and potentially reducing energy bills if your garage is attached to your home.
- Windows and Hardware: Adding windows can bring natural light into the garage and enhance the door's style. Decorative hardware like hinges and handles can complete the look, particularly for carriage house styles.
- Size: Most residential garage doors are standard sizes (e.g., 8x7, 9x7 for single doors; 16x7, 18x7 for double doors), but custom sizes are available for unique openings. Our technicians will accurately measure your opening to ensure a perfect fit.

Understanding Garage Door Installation Cost in Millville, WV
One of the most common questions homeowners have is about the cost of garage door installation. While it's impossible to give an exact figure without an on-site assessment, we can explain the factors that influence the total investment in Millville, WV.
- Door Type and Material: Basic non-insulated steel doors are typically the most economical. More expensive options include insulated steel, composite, wood, or aluminum doors, especially those with custom features, unique styles, or higher R-values.
- Size: Larger doors (like double doors) naturally require more material and labor, increasing the cost compared to single doors.
- Features and Customizations: Adding windows, decorative hardware, specific color finishes, or advanced security features will add to the price.
- Insulation Level: Doors with higher R-values (better insulation) cost more upfront but can lead to long-term savings on energy bills. Given West Virginia's climate fluctuations, investing in good insulation is often worthwhile.

How long does garage door installation typically take?
Most standard residential garage door installations can be completed in half a day, usually between 4 to 6 hours, assuming there are no unforeseen complications.
